Lok Sabha Speaker Om Birla Urges IITians to Lead India’s Next Wave of Reforms at PanIIT Book Launch

0

New Delhi, June 21: Calling upon IIT alumni to play a greater role in nation-building, Lok Sabha Speaker Shri Om Birla urged IITians to suggest reforms across sectors and help solve the challenges faced by ordinary citizens. He was addressing the launch of “IIT: The Story of India’s Most Prestigious Educational Ecosystem” and the inauguration of the PanIIT Book Club at IIT Delhi, marking 75 years of the IIT ecosystem.

Addressing an audience of over 400 distinguished alumni, entrepreneurs, policymakers and academicians, Birla said the government is committed to reforms and welcomed expert suggestions from IITians. He assured that valuable recommendations would be forwarded to relevant Parliamentary Standing Committees for consideration.

Highlighting the contribution of IITs, Birla said India has consistently looked towards its premier institutes for solutions in areas ranging from infrastructure and healthcare to artificial intelligence, robotics, space technology and environmental challenges.

The event, organised by Pan IIT Alumni India, also featured the unveiling of a landmark book authored by Shri Prabhat Kumar, IRS, Chairman of Pan IIT Alumni India. Describing the publication as a celebration of India’s innovation journey, Kumar encouraged IITians to “build here, scale here and create for the world.”

The programme included keynote addresses, panel discussions and the formal launch of the PanIIT Book Club, reinforcing the IIT ecosystem’s growing role in shaping Viksit Bharat 2047 through technology, research and entrepreneurship.
